Will Satellite Internet be tiny or huge by 2030?

Being deployed right now are satellites by Starlink, Astranis, OneWeb, and Viasat. These satellites are used to provide internet everywhere around the earth. It’s easy to install, for example, Starlink’s receiver dish only has to see the sky to provide internet. They are relatively more expensive than standard broadband packages. For instance, Starlink’s satellite internet requires an initial cost of 499$ for a receiving dish and 99$ for a monthly subscription.
